I bought a 3300 years ago when they cost $100 at Radio Shack. I played around with it for a little while, it paid for itself in a half a dozen uses in the dry sand at the beach. It was an okay little detector. I sold it after the price jumped to close to $300., made more selling it used than what I paid for it. I mainly beach hunt the last several years so I've went through a few different water machines since then. I would definitely upgrade from the 3300. Your gonna get all kinds of different responses. A good all around machine from what i've been reading is the Garrett AT Pro. Another good relic machine with fantastic depth is the Tesoro Tejon and you can't beat the lifetime warranty. The reason I mention these 2 machines is because one of them (or both) will be my next machine.
